About Remington College-North Houston Campus
Institution Details
| Type | Private nonprofit, 4-year |
| Classification | Associate Colleges: High Career & Technical-Mixed Traditional/Nontraditional |
| Size | Under 1,000 |
| Accreditation | Accrediting Commission of Career Schools and Colleges |
| Primary Degree | Certificate |
| Highest Degree | Associate's |
| Branch Campus | Yes |
| Branch Campuses | 12 |

Financial Aid Statistics
| Students Receiving Pell Grants | 93% |
| Students with Federal Loans | 86% |
| Students Receiving Any Aid | 93% |
Student Debt & Repayment
| Median Debt at Graduation | $13,271 |
| Median Total Debt | $9,500 |
| 90th Percentile Debt | $20,000 |
| 3-Year Repayment Rate | 26% |
Net Price by Family Income
What families actually pay after grants and scholarships:
| $0 - $30,000 | $25,541 |
| $30,001 - $48,000 | $24,090 |
| $48,001 - $75,000 | $30,953 |
